![]() |
SysIo
1.9.0
Embedded Library and tools
|
Ce module fournit les fonctions de temporisation.
Functions | |
int | delay_ms (long lMs) |
Temporisation en millisecondes. More... | |
int | delay_us (long lUs) |
Temporisation en microsecondes. More... | |
int delay_ms | ( | long | lMs | ) |
#include <delay.h>
Temporisation en millisecondes.
Le thread appelant est endormi le nombre de ms correspondants
lMs | nombre de millisecondes, -1 endort le thread jusqu'à ce qu'il soit réveillé par un signal |
int delay_us | ( | long | lUs | ) |
#include <delay.h>
Temporisation en microsecondes.
En fonction de la valeur fournie, cette fonction peut réaliser une attente sur boucle ou alarme (pour des valeurs courtes) ou endormir le thread le nombre de us correspondants.
lUs | nombre de microsecondes, -1 endort le thread jusqu'à ce qu'il soit réveillé par un signal |